MSM Milling recognised at the 2019 NSW Premier’s Export Awards
MSM Milling has received a Highly Commended Award in the Agribusiness, Food and Beverages category of the 2019 NSW Premier’s Export Awards. The Deputy Premier and Minister for Regional NSW, Industry and Trade John Barilaro said the awards recognise the outstanding success of leading NSW businesses and the contribution they make to the state’s trade output. “These businesses represent the very best NSW has to offer – from small family-owned businesses to listed corporations, they are making a tangible contribution not only to NSW but across Australia. $5.38m bioenergy investment delivers Australia’s first low carbon Canola Oil
The Orange-region oilseed crushing, refining and packaging company MSM Milling has commissioned a multi-million dollar cornerstone project for the Australian food processing industry, making it the country’s first low carbon canola oil producer.
